What age can children start private school in Hammersmith?
Most independent schools accept pupils from age 3 or 4, with key entry points at 7+, 11+, 13+ and 16+.

How do I apply to private schools in Hammersmith?
Applications typically begin 1-2 years in advance and involve registration, assessments and interviews.

What does co-educational mean?
Co-educational schools teach boys and girls together, offering a balanced and inclusive learning environment.
